FAQs about Knee Eczema
The skin behind the knees bends constantly throughout the day, making it more vulnerable to friction, sweat, heat, and irritation. People with eczema also have a weakened skin barrier, making this area especially prone to flare-ups.
Often, yes. Flexural eczema commonly develops in skin folds such as behind the knees, inside the elbows, wrists, ankles, and neck.
Many people benefit from a consistent routine that includes moisturizing with natural skincare, using gentle cleansers, reducing friction with breathable clothing, and using wet wrap therapy during more severe flare-ups.
